Electric Flag live San Francisco USA - 1968

Electric Flag live Carousel Ballroom, San Francisco, USA 21/4-1968 Band Erma Franklin:Vocals (7-11) Mike Bloomfield:Guitar (1-6) Terry Clements:Tenor Sax Virgil Gonsalves:Bariton Sax & Flute Stemsy Hunter:Alto Sax Marcus Doubleday:Trumpet Herbie Rich:Organ Harvey Brooks:Bass Nick Gravenites:Guitar/Vocal(4) Buddy Miles:Drums/Vocals(1-3, 12-13) Setlist 0:00 - Uptight (Everything’s Alright) 3:48 - Day Tripper 7:02 - Driving Wheel 14:48 - The Theme 30:58 - Goin’ Down Slow (Cut) 33:23 - Instrumental Jam 42:09 - Big Boss Man 45:10 - Dr Feelgood (Love Is A Serious Business) 50:40 - Medley: (Heard It Through The Grapevine Have A Little Mercy Tell Mama Chain Of Fools) 55:46 - Piece Of My Heart 58:14 - Hold On, I’m Comin’ 1:05:47 - Everyday I Have The Blues 1:12:58 - Killing Floor An amazing recording of Chicago based band Electric Flag (including Mike Bloomfield and Buddy Miles). Performing their blend of Blues/Jazz/Soul/Rock to an mesmerized audience in San Fransisco April of 1968. Erma Franklin (Sister of Aretha) really shines. Read about Electric Flag here: Electric Flag:
